Job Description

Description Key Responsibilities Health, Safety & Environment (HSE) Report any work-related injuries, illnesses, incidents, or hazards. Comply with all HSE policies, procedures, and regulations. Actively participate in HSE training and awareness initiatives. Quality Follow defined standard work, procedures, and documentation. Perform system quality checks on planning parameters (min/max inventory, reorder points, tracking signals). Take corrective actions to support Plan for Every Part (PFEP). Delivery & Planning Conduct 12-month horizon supply-demand analysis and highlight key risk areas. Run simulations of planning parameter changes and present KPI impact analysis. Monitor abnormal demand or inventory signals; propose adjustments. Enter forecast changes and ensure alignment with aggregate demand. Take ownership of demand, supply, and inventory planning to meet customer needs. Coordination & Execution Coordinate with internal and external suppliers and stakeholders across multiple functions. Process and monitor supplier orders aligned with supply plans. Track and expedite procurement signals as necessary. Analyze planning metrics and reporting KPIs. Use systems such as Xelus, GOMS, and aftermarket planning tools. Teamwork & Collaboration Communicate effectively with internal teams and support functions. Support and contribute to quality, safety, and process improvement initiatives. Actively pursue development goals aligned with business priorities.
